Applications and communication must occur through the official application process.You're a frontend-focused engineer who enjoys working on structured content systems and large-scale migrations within enterprise ecommerce environments. You have experience translating legacy CMS content into modern composable architectures and enjoy building scalable content models, reusable components, and performant storefront experiences.You’re comfortable working within defined templates and strict scope constraints, and you understand how to balance technical execution with SEO parity and content integrity during migrations.

You collaborate effectively with designers, strategists, and developers to ensure content renders correctly across environments.This role will support a high-priority initiative to migrate hundreds of marketing and store location pages off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) into a modern Shopify + Sanity architecture within a defined 12-week delivery window.

  • Implement structured content schemas and document types within Sanity Studio
  • Configure marketing page templates, reusable components, and structured content modules
  • Build and maintain preview functionality and publishing workflows for content editors
  • Develop frontend page templates aligned to defined layout patterns
  • Build reusable UI components using modern React patterns
  • Fetch and render content from Sanity APIs into the storefront experience
  • Integrate Shopify Storefront API where product data is referenced within content pages
  • Support migration of approximately 260 marketing pages and 600 templated store detail pages
  • Write or support transformation scripts to convert AEM content structures into Sanity-compatible documents
  • Assist with bulk content imports and validate data integrity post-migration
  • Collaborate with delivery, UX, and engineering teams to maintain strict scope control and timelines

Requirements


  • 3–5+ years of frontend development experience in enterprise ecommerce environments
  • Strong experience working with headless CMS platforms, preferably Sanity
  • Experience migrating content from legacy CMS platforms such as Adobe Experience Manager (AEM)
  • Proficiency with React, modern JavaScript (ES6+), and structured API-driven content rendering
  • Experience building preview workflows and editor-friendly content systems
  • Experience handling large-scale content imports and structured data migrations
  • Strong understanding of SEO considerations during content migrations
  • Comfort working within defined templates and parity-based delivery projects
  • Experience collaborating in Git-based workflows and agile delivery environmentsNice to Have
  • Experience working with Shopify Storefront API or headless Shopify architectures
  • Familiarity with GraphQL-based content querying
  • Experience with enterprise retail or large-scale content ecosystems
  • Experience building schema-driven design systems within Sanity
